James Pants (Stones Throw Records)
Nice name, James Pants! There’s something about the word “pants” that’s just a little bit funny. The same is true with James Pants’ music. Sarcastic, kitschy lyrics over crawly bass and fuzzed out beats make what Stones Throw asserts is one of their most eclectic artists to date. Check out some new tracks from his forthcoming self-titled release (May 3rd), plus a freakish hip-hop remix of “Seven” from Odd Future‘s Tyler the Creator‘s Bastard album.

Oh Land "Oh Land" (Epic Records)
With her billowing brand of torch vocals–bedroom lyrics given a soapbox–this Danish singer-songwriter recalls a blissful Fever Ray. But Nanna Oland Fabricius aka Oh Land seems less reluctant to indulge her songs’ natural pop turns. Laden with hooks and leavened with soul, her sound is sturdy and winning.
